Inexpensive Ways To Clean Laminate Flooring

Laminate floors are a versatile flooring choice that sees a lot of use in many different spaces from the living room to kitchen to the bathroom. Because laminate flooring can be used in so many spaces, cleaning them can become expensive if you are using pricey commercial cleaners. There are many ways to clean your laminate floor without having to resort to special sprays and mops.

It is true that you cannot use large amounts of water on your laminate flooring. You do not want to soak through the material and have the underside water logged, that will become a breeding ground for mold and bacteria. However, you do not have to avoid using water all together. To make your cleaning solution, pour a quarter of a cup of vinegar into a 30 ounce (or similar size) spray bottle and then fill it the rest of the way with water. That’s it!

Now, you only have a spray bottle worth of cleaner because you are not going to saturate the laminate floor. Instead, work on a small area at one time and cover the laminate with a good mist. At this point, you don’t want to use a regular mop, instead, try a Swiffer dry mop, Swiffer cloth, or microfiber pad. Some companies also offer wet cloths to attach to a Swiffer that come presoaked with water and vinegar. Wipe up the cleaner and you should have a streak free, clean laminate floor.
